发明名称 SEPARATION AND ANALYZING METHOD OF POLYCYCLIC AROMATIC NITRO COMPOUND
摘要 PURPOSE:To perform highly sensitive separation analysis of polycyclic aromatic nitro compounds by applying gaschromatography using a surface ionization detector. CONSTITUTION:A surface ionization detector 1 comprises a tubular body provided with a gas introducing port 2 and a gas exhaust port 3 at both ends. The gas introducing port 2 is constituted with a nozzle 5 which is linked to a separating column 4 of a gaschromatograph. The opening end of the port 2 is opened into an ionizing chamber 6. A base electrode 7 is provided around the opening end and connected to the negative side of a DC power source 8. An air introducing pipe 9 is provided around the nozzle 5 in the ionizing chamber 6. At first, polycyclic aromatic nitro compounds in a specimen are separated into individual compounds by gaschromatography and brought into contact with the surface of a heated solid in a gaseous state. The compounds are sequentially ionized, and molecular ions and decomposed ions are generated. The quantities of the molecular ions and the decomposed ions correspond to the concentrations of the polycyclic aromatic nitro compounds, therefore, highly sensitive separation and analysis of the polycyclic aromatic nitro compounds in the specimen can be performed by measuring the ionizing current.
